How to Prevent Salon No-Shows (Without Annoying Clients)

No-shows are one of the biggest revenue leaks in the beauty industry. A single missed colour appointment can cost a salon £80–£200 in lost chair time. The good news: a few simple systems eliminate most of them.

1. Take a deposit at booking

Even a small deposit (£10–£25) dramatically reduces no-shows. LushLane lets you set deposits per service, collected automatically when the client books online — no awkward conversations.

2. Send automatic reminders

A confirmation email at booking, an SMS 48 hours before, and a final WhatsApp nudge the morning of the appointment are the gold standard. LushLane sends all of these for you, with branded messaging.

3. Make rescheduling self-serve

If a client can't reschedule easily, they'll just ghost. Add a "manage booking" link to every confirmation so they can move themselves to a new slot — you'll keep the revenue and they'll feel respected.

4. Publish a clear cancellation policy

State your policy on the booking page and in confirmations: "Free reschedule up to 24h before. After that, the deposit is retained." Clarity beats confrontation every time.
